About Julie Sollier

Julie Sollier is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Cancer Research and Epidemiology, having authored 10 papers that have together received 1.5k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include DNA Repair Mechanisms (9 papers), Genomics and Chromatin Dynamics (6 papers) and CRISPR and Genetic Engineering (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Molecular Biology (1.4k citations), Cancer Research (172 citations) and Cell Biology (165 citations). Julie Sollier has collaborated with scholars based in United States, France and Italy. Frequent co-authors include Karlene A. Cimprich, Marı́a Garcı́a-Rubio, Andrés Aguilera, Dana Branzei, Marco Foiani, Takemi Enomoto, Frédéric Chédin, Daisuke Maeda, Xiaolan Zhao and Kunihiro Ohta. Their work appears in journals such as Cell, Genes & Development and The EMBO Journal.
